John Cena and CM Punk met for the first time in just over three months at the RAW tonight after Money in the Bank 2025. The date of their final fight has been revealed.

This week at Raw, John Cena came out and went to R-Truth, declaring that he could never use his name and character to benefit. It was CM Punk, among all people, who surprisingly ended up facing the world champion 17 times.

CM Punk had a tense confrontation with his defining rival of his career and made his intentions clear. He wanted to take John Cena's undisputed title, despite knowing the corrupting powers of the World Championship. Although Punk wanted to do it at that time in Phoenix, John Cena said he would have to follow him to Saudi Arabia. Punk accepted the challenge for Night of Champions and said, “I accept.”

Of course, some might think of the irony of seeing Punk go to Saudi Arabia after expressing their opinions about the country years before his return to WWE.

Interestingly, in a live Instagram session recently, Punk said he doesn't hate the idea of ​​going to Saudi Arabia.

The language that Supo used made it clear that this would be his final fight on June 28.
